Bulb forcing and terrariums at McCloud

Monday, January 7, 2013

Winter scenery got you down? Come to the Nature Center at McCloud Park on Jan. 12 at 2 p.m. for a free program including two projects to make your home bright and cheery.

Build a terrific open or enclosed terrarium to brighten up your living space, and plant a spring flowering bulb to bloom indoors. Bring a smallflowerpot for forcing bulbs, and your own terrarium container and the naturalists will provide plants, soils and instruction to help you create a indoor garden.
